Overview
Explore Cisco's journey into open source technologies through this panel discussion moderated by Ed Warnicke. Gain insights into Cisco's involvement in and contributions to projects like FD.io/VPP, SNAS.io, OpenStack, and Kubernetes/Cloud Native. Discover how open source plays a crucial role in Cisco's future strategy and learn about Cisco DevNet, the company's developer resource hub. Hear from industry experts Serpil Bayraktar, Anne McCormick, and Charles Eckel as they discuss the importance of open standards, interoperability, and the benefits of open source in networking and cloud computing. Delve into topics such as the waves of the Internet, the rise of Kubernetes, monetization of open source, and the balance between standards and open source development. Understand Cisco's open source experience, strategy, and how it creates value in the evolving tech landscape.
